Album Description
Reissue of the 1988 debut album for heavy metal act put together by ex-Angel keyboardist Gregg Giuffria along with vocalist James Christian (ex-Canata), guitarist Lanny Cordola (ex -Giuffria), bassist Chuck Wright (ex-Quiet Riot) and drummer Ken Mary (ex-Alice Cooper). Ten tracks of '70s style arena rock including, 'Pleasure Palace' and 'I Wanna Be Loved', plus the bonus track, 'Love Don't Lie' (Remix). 2000 release.

"House of Lords was a terrific band back then in the hair metal era. This first album from the band is surely very consistent from its beginning to its end. Extremely high quality music! I can say that the three albums the band recorded in those years are the pinnacle of Gregg Giuffria music and some of the best music of that decade. Greg was Angel's keyboard player in the past and after that he tried another time with a band called Giuffria to reach another huge commercial success and high level of music quality. But he had to wait until House Of Lords were born to obtain another time what he deserved. This music is epic, melodic, powerful hair metal, some of the best music of the period for sure. The sound of the band had great impact. The fusion between nice keyboard sounds and heavy distorted sounds generated an extraordinary powerful amalgama in the hands of these men. James Christian voice was superlative in the category and the songwriting consitently high on all the original three albums (this one, Sahara and Demons down). I treasure the three albums fron the band I was fortunate enough to have bought them at that time. Now they are unavailable unfortunatly. If you find them and you like fantastic energetic, high quality hair metal, buy them immediatly."
